ASCII
ASCII uses $7$ bits, i.e. $2^7 = 128$ possible states, to encode letters, numbers, symbols, and special commands (like carriage return or newline). $95$ out of $128$ states are used to encode printable characters, while the remaining $33$ states encode non-printable characters. 1
The first $128$ bit strings in UTF-8 are the ASCII characters.